Elastic icon indicating copy to clipboard operation
Elastic copied to clipboard

About the pressure

Open thangckt opened this issue 1 year ago • 2 comments

Dear Prof. Jochym,

Thank you for sharing your code to compute elastic constants.

May I have a question related to the usage of pressure in stress-strain relationship, at this line

https://github.com/jochym/Elastic/blob/820d9764303ad4df068d26e97c1c358d92fbab7d/elastic/elastic.py#L530C19-L530C59

  • Why we need pressure here, and normalize again after that (line 544)
  • Can we just simply use stress difference between deformed and reference structures instead, say sl.append(deform_cryst.get_stress()-ref_cryst.get_stress())

Thank you so much for your help.

thangckt avatar Dec 02 '24 02:12 thangckt

In high symmetry structures, with atoms in high-symmetry positions, there is no difference. However, when atoms are not in such positions under pressure, you need to find the new equilibrium positions in the deformed cell. This may be insignificant, but may be also quite important. It depends.

jochym avatar Dec 02 '24 09:12 jochym

Dear Prof @jochym

Thank you so much for your explaination. However, I am still not clear how to address the pressure contribution in the stress-strain equation. I can not find this in standard textbooks about elasticity.

Can you kindly introduce some publications which mentioned this dependence to refer? Thank you so much for your help.

thangckt avatar Dec 02 '24 13:12 thangckt